I do not understand much of the other details involved, so the rest of this mail concentrates on my particular use case: Cross building Perl is hard. When Perl is cross built, it most often is a retrospective. In other words, you built it natively and collected the Configure results to be able to reproduce them as part of a real cross build. I am aware of two cross building efforts for Perl. One is Neil William's perl-cross-debian[1] and the other is OpenWRT, which apparently provides a microperl. Neil William's effort basically gathers the Configure results an treats them as source. Since these results change with Perl releases, perl-cross-debian is hard to keep up to date and it does not work with any non-ARM architectures at the moment. Ideally, Perl would cross just like any other language, but we are very very far from that. So one way to make crossing Perl more feasible is to reduce the effort of maintaining the Configure results and one way to reduce that effort is to reduce the number of checks that need to execute host[2] arch code. Indeed, there is very much low hanging fruit here. Checks such as the *size checks or d_open3 and o_nonblock can be turned into compile-only checks (i.e. without running host[2] arch code). Since the *size checks are very much repetitive, it seemed natural to me that modifying metaconfig is the way to go. Once a good portion of these checks is turned into compile-only checks, the remaining checks may become maintainable enabling reasonable cross compilation. The documented method of cross compiling Perl is a bad joke. It presumes that one actually has a host[2] architecture machine, but for a long time arm64 and ppc64el hardware was unavailable and it is still hard to come by today. It also presumes that one has a ssh server on the host[2] architecture machine, but building openssh requires Perl. So in my view, Perl currently makes cross compilation unnecessarily hard and the place to fix that is Configure.
